Why Oil Paintings Are Ideal for Home Decor

For centuries, oil painting has been one of the most valued artistic mediums. Its durability, expressive depth and visual richness make it especially suitable for interior design.

One of the main advantages of oil paintings is their timeless aesthetic. Unlike many decorative trends that quickly fade, oil paintings remain relevant across generations and interior styles.

The texture created by layered brushwork gives oil paintings a unique visual depth that cannot be replicated by printed artwork. Light interacts with the paint surface in subtle ways, creating dynamic visual effects that change depending on the time of day.

Oil paintings are also highly versatile. They exist in a wide range of styles including abstract, contemporary, classical and landscape compositions. This variety allows homeowners to select artwork that aligns with their personal taste and interior design.

Another important benefit is durability. Properly preserved oil paintings can last for decades or even centuries, often becoming treasured heirloom pieces passed down through generations.

Steps to Buying Oil Paintings Online

Define the Purpose of the Artwork

Before beginning your search, it is important to determine why you want the painting. Some buyers want to fill a blank wall, while others want to create a visual centerpiece within a room.

For living rooms, bold paintings with strong colors or dramatic compositions often work best because they create an immediate focal point.

Bedrooms usually benefit from calmer artworks that evoke relaxation and tranquility.

Hallways and transitional spaces are ideal for abstract or minimalist paintings that add sophistication without overwhelming the area.

Establish a Budget

Oil paintings are available across a wide price range. Some works are affordable decorative pieces, while others are unique originals created by professional artists.

Setting a clear budget helps narrow your options and ensures you focus on artworks that align with your financial expectations.

Remember that quality and craftsmanship should always remain important considerations when selecting artwork.

Select a Style that Matches Your Interior

Different artistic styles create different moods within a space. Choosing the right style helps integrate the painting naturally into the room.

Abstract paintings are often preferred for modern and minimalist interiors because they introduce visual energy without relying on literal imagery.

Realistic or classical paintings can enhance traditional spaces and provide a timeless aesthetic.

Impressionist works often bring softness and warmth to interiors, making them ideal for relaxed environments.

Contemporary paintings frequently combine bold color, movement and experimentation, making them well suited for modern homes.

Consider Size and Proportion

The scale of the painting must correspond to the size of the wall and the surrounding furniture.

A small painting on a large wall can appear disconnected from the space, while an oversized canvas may dominate the entire room.

Measuring the wall before purchasing artwork is essential. Interior designers often recommend leaving empty space around the painting so that it can visually breathe.

In some cases, grouping several smaller oil paintings together can create a gallery-style arrangement that feels dynamic and balanced.

Important Factors to Evaluate

Authenticity and Materials

When purchasing oil paintings online, it is important to ensure the artwork is genuinely painted rather than printed. Hand-painted works contain texture and subtle variations that distinguish them from reproductions.

High-quality materials such as durable canvas and professional oil pigments contribute to the longevity of the painting.

The Artist’s Perspective

Understanding the artistic background behind a painting can deepen your appreciation of the work. Even if you are not purchasing for investment purposes, learning about the creative vision behind the piece can make the artwork more meaningful.

Color Harmony

The colors within the painting should complement the room’s existing palette. If the interior already contains strong colors, choosing artwork with more neutral tones can create balance.

Black-and-white or neutral-toned oil paintings are often versatile choices because they integrate easily into various interior styles.

Framing Choices

The frame surrounding a painting influences how it interacts with the interior. Minimal frames work well in modern spaces, while more decorative frames can complement classical or traditional environments.

Some collectors prefer unframed canvas paintings because they emphasize the raw artistic texture of the work.

Shipping and Return Policies

Because art purchases are often made without seeing the piece in person, reviewing shipping conditions and return policies is essential.

Professional packaging protects the artwork during transport, while flexible return options provide additional peace of mind for buyers.

Displaying Oil Paintings in Your Home

Once you have selected the perfect painting, thoughtful placement will maximize its visual impact.

Lighting plays an important role in highlighting the painting’s texture and color depth. Soft ambient lighting or directional accent lights can reveal details that might otherwise go unnoticed.

Paintings should generally be hung at eye level to create the most comfortable viewing experience.

It is also helpful to keep surrounding decor minimal so that the artwork remains the primary visual focus.
